Ingredients

To make this best butter popcorn recipe, you will need:

  • 1/2 cup popcorn kernels (or about 12 cups of popped popcorn)
  • 1/4 cup vegetable oil (or coconut oil for extra flavor)
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ter (melted)
  • Salt to taste (I recommend sea salt or flaky salt)

Optional Toppings

  • Cheese powder for a cheesy twist
  • Caramel sauce for a sweet variation
  • Spices like paprika or garlic powder for a unique flair

Instructions

Making classic butter popcorn is easier than you might think! Here’s a step-by-step guide on how to make mouthwatering popcorn at home:

Step 1: Prep Your Ingredients

Choose a large pot with a tight-fitting lid. Gather all your ingredients so you’re ready to pop!

Step 2: Heat the Oil

Pour the vegetable oil into the pot and add a few popcorn kernels. Cover with the lid and heat over medium-high heat. Once those kernels pop, you’re ready to add the rest!

Step 3: Add Popcorn Kernels

When the test kernels pop, remove them and add the remaining 1/2 cup of popcorn kernels. Cover the pot again and shake it gently to ensure even heating.

Step 4: Pop Away!

Continue heating the kernels until the popping slows to about 2-3 seconds between pops. Remove the pot from the heat and let it sit for a minute to let any final kernels pop.

Step 5: Add Butter and Salt

In a separate bowl, melt your butter in the microwave. Once your popcorn is done, pour it into a large serving bowl, drizzle the melted butter over, and sprinkle salt to taste. Toss until well coated!

Tips & Variations

  • For Fluffier Popcorn: Use a tall pot to give the kernels plenty of room to expand.
  • Experiment with Flavors: Try adding cheese powder or spices to customize your popcorn. A little cinnamon sugar can also create a sweet treat!
  • Microwave Version: If you’re in a hurry, you can make easy microwave popcorn using pre-packaged bags, but nothing quite beats the flavor of stovetop popcorn!
